1.如何查找安卓app源码
2.安利一个看 Android 源代码的码商网站
3.安卓6.0源码下载 android6.0源码下载地址介绍_安卓6.0源码下载 android6.0源码下载地址是什么
4.怎样获得Android app源代码
5.分享一个Android系统源码在线查看的网站
6.开源硬件的资源那个商城更有优势?
如何查找安卓app源码
要查看Android APP的源代码,你可以通过以下几种方法:
1. 从开源平台获取:如果APP是码商开源的,你可以在如GitHub、码商GitLab等代码托管平台上搜索该APP的码商源代码。
2. 使用反编译工具:对于非开源的码商APP,你可以尝试使用反编译工具如Apktool和JD-GUI来反编译APK文件。码商gitlab项目源码在哪这些工具可以将APK文件转换为可读的码商源代码形式,但请注意,码商反编译得到的码商代码可能不完全等同于原始源代码,且可能包含编译和优化后的码商代码。
3. 利用调试工具:如果你拥有APP的码商APK文件,并且希望在运行时查看源代码,码商你可以使用Android Studio的码商调试功能。通过调试,码商你可以在APP运行时查看和修改代码,码商但这需要一定的编程知识和经验。
4. 联系开发者:如果你对某个APP的源代码感兴趣,但无法通过以上方法获取,你可以尝试联系开发者或开发团队,询问他们是否愿意分享源代码。有些开发者可能会愿意分享他们的代码,特别是对于那些教育或研究目的的请求。
在查看Android APP源代码时,题库php全部源码请确保你遵守相关的法律和道德规范。未经许可的获取和使用他人的源代码可能侵犯知识产权,因此请确保你的行为合法合规。同时,了解源代码并不意味着你可以随意修改和分发APP,除非你获得了开发者的明确授权。
总之,查看Android APP源代码的方法因APP的开源情况而异。对于开源APP,你可以直接从代码托管平台获取源代码;对于非开源APP,你可以尝试使用反编译工具或调试工具来查看源代码;当然,你也可以联系开发者寻求帮助。无论采用哪种方法,都请确保你的行为合法合规,并尊重他人的知识产权。
安利一个看 Android 源代码的网站
在线浏览Android源代码的便利性对于开发者来说至关重要。过去,我们有两个主要选择:grepcode.com和androidxref.com。然而,随着Android系统的更新,grepcode.com已无法访问,而androidxref.com虽然提供了一定的魔游游源码便利,但在性能和稳定性方面存在局限。
在寻找替代方案时,我发现了两个新的网站:androidos.net.cn/和aosp.opersys.com/。它们提供了在线浏览源码的功能,但各有不足。androidos.net.cn/并未提供交叉索引,对我用处不大;而aosp.opersys.com/虽然提供了交叉索引和变化日志,但经常宕机,访问速度也不理想。
面对工作需求和效率问题,我决定自己开发一个网站——aospxref.com。这个网站不仅具备与androidxref.com相同的源码浏览和交叉索引功能,还有额外的优点。它为开发者提供了一个更加稳定、快速的在线浏览源代码的平台。访问网站,体验革新,提升您的工作效率。
如果您对加入与Android相关的项目感兴趣,可以发送邮件至twsxtd@gmail.com,欢迎您的加入!让aospxref.com成为您工作中不可或缺的彩票盘网站源码工具。我们致力于提供最好的服务,期待与您共同成长。
安卓6.0源码下载 android6.0源码下载地址介绍_安卓6.0源码下载 android6.0源码下载地址是什么
安卓6.0源码下载已经开放,谷歌在AOSP平台上发布了android6.0.0 r1版本,被称为MRAK。这个版本主要包含了系统升级的诸多改进,如音量控制、内存管理、多窗口UI和备份功能的优化,以及推动OEM厂商主题融合的系统主题更新。对于设备用户来说,好消息是,nexus设备如nexus5、nexus6、nexus7、nexus9和nexus player,在月5日就已经可以通过Google Store获取android6.0的更新,可以直接在设备上进行升级。nexus5和nexus6的升级时间稍晚,定在月6日。而对于非nexus品牌的手机用户,他们需要根据各自手机制造商的很准胜率源码升级计划来安排android6.0的安装时间。如果你对这个版本感兴趣,可以直接获取下载地址进行体验。
怎样获得Android app源代码
获取Android应用源代码有几种途径,具体取决于你想要获取哪个应用的源代码以及你的目的。以下是几种常见方法:
1. **公开的开源项目**:
- **GitHub、GitLab、Gitee等代码托管平台**:许多Android开发者会在这些平台上分享他们的开源项目。你可以在这些平台上搜索应用名称或相关关键词来寻找源代码。例如,访问GitHub(/),使用搜索栏输入关键词,如应用名称或功能描述,找到相关的仓库后,通常可以克隆或下载源代码。
2. **官方发布**:
- 对于一些由大型组织或公司维护的Android应用,如系统应用或知名应用,它们可能会在官方网站或其GitHub页面上公开源代码。例如,Android开源项目AOSP(Android Open Source Project)就在其GitHub页面上有完整的Android系统源代码。
3. **反编译第三方应用**:
- 如果你想获取非开源的第三方应用源代码,这涉及到反编译。可以使用工具如JADX、Apktool、dex2jar配合JD-GUI等来反编译APK文件。这个过程会生成近似原始的Java代码,但请注意,这样做可能违反版权法,除非你拥有该应用的使用权或出于学习、安全研究等合法目的,并且遵循相关法律法规。
4. **购买源代码**:
- 如之前提到的,一些在线市场如.com可能提供成品应用源代码的购买服务。但购买时务必注意检查源码的合法性和质量,避免涉及侵权问题。
5. **联系开发者**:
- 直接联系应用的开发者请求源代码。对于一些独立开发者,如果你有正当理由,比如想贡献代码或学习特定功能的实现,他们可能会愿意分享。
请记住,在进行任何反编译或获取源代码的操作时,务必确保你的行为符合法律法规,尊重版权和知识产权。
分享一个Android系统源码在线查看的网站
欢迎访问在线查看Android系统源码的网站: 该网站支持Android 1.6至.0版本,同时兼容Android Kernel 2.6至6.1版本。此外,还涵盖了Harmony鸿蒙系统,版本从v3.0.8-LTS至v4.1-Release。 主界面简洁直观,提供Android、Android Kernel以及Harmony的源码查看功能。未来,网站计划添加更多系统版本。 网站提供以下四大特点,方便用户高效查看源码: 1. 支持文件跨版本跳转查看,用户可轻松在不同版本间切换,探索源码演变。 2. 支持文件跨版本对比,直观显示不同版本之间的变化,方便用户定位差异。 3. 任意界面返回主界面,操作便捷,提升用户体验。 4. 强大的输入提示功能,帮助用户快速找到所需源码,提高查找效率。 总之,该网站是Android系统源码爱好者及开发者不可或缺的在线资源平台。开源硬件的资源那个商城更有优势?
开源硬件商城各有其特色和优势,以下是几个较为突出的商城:1. OSHWHub:OSHWHub是一个开源硬件社区平台,旨在推广开源硬件和共享设计。它提供了一个集成的平台,用于共享硬件设计、技术交流和扩展开源硬件社区。用户可以在这个网站上浏览、下载和分享开源硬件项目,并与其他开源硬件爱好者进行交流和合作。OSHWHub汇集了立创EDA国内外用户的优质开源工程,提供了一个发现、使用和交流硬件技术的平台。
2. Hackster.io:Hackster.io是一个开发者社区和硬件教育平台,主要关注物联网(IoT)、嵌入式系统和单板计算机等技术领域。网站上提供了大量的项目教程、技术文档和创意灵感,供开发者们分享和学习。用户可以在这个网站上浏览、发布和协作开源硬件项目,与其他开发者进行交流沟通、解决技术问题和寻求合作。此外,该网站也举办在线活动、竞赛和培训课程,以促进硬件开发社区的发展和创新。
3. Crowdsupply:Crowdsupply是一个众筹平台,旨在帮助创新者和创客们将他们的产品和项目推向市场。该网站允许创造者发布他们的产品或项目,并通过预售、募资和众筹的方式筹集资金和市场验证。用户可以在这个网站上发现各种有趣和创新的产品,包括硬件、电子设备、创客工具和开源项目等。他们可以选择支持这些项目,购买产品或投资项目。与传统的众筹平台不同,Crowdsupply还为创造者提供了更多的服务,包括供应链管理、制造支持、物流配送等,帮助他们实现产品从设计到生产的全过程。
4. DFRobot创客商城:DFRobot创客商城是一个提供创客教育、STEAM教育、开源硬件、人工智能、机器人教育等产品的商城。它为教育者和学生提供了丰富的资源和工具,以支持创新教育和项目开发。
5. 壳壳虫开源硬件:壳壳虫是一个专为中国用户提供开源硬件产品及服务的创客平台。它不断探索模块化设计和社区协作支持,提供了丰富的开源硬件资源和工具,以促进创客社区的发展。
每个商城都有其独特的优势和特点,选择哪个商城取决于你的具体需求,比如项目类型、预算、技术支持需求等。